Mountain biking is an exciting sport that can be
enjoyed by anyone who knows how to ride a bicycle.
Compared with the average trip cycling, has
some risk. Therefore, they must master these
basic skills before they reach the trails or the
dirt.
You can practice these skills beginning at the local
park, school, bike path, or just around your
house. If you can, try to find a place with
a steep hill.
Get a feel for your pedals
Practice moving your foot away from the pedals,
first while sitting on his bike with one foot in
the ground. Then move to the liberation and
Replacement of your foot while pedaling around for a
bit. Those with toe clip Foot and foot-type automatic
pedals you want to spend time a little more
practice.
Sit and rotate to the position of
Just sit on the bike and pedal around. You
must keep your arms slightly bent. You should
also adjust the seat height of the leg is 70 to
The 90 percent extended at the bottom of each stroke
on the pedal. Keep your body relaxed, as there
never be a position that should have
or knees, elbows locked.
Shifting gears
Having an idea of changing gears with your bike. The
higher gears are more difficult to pedal and go
faster while the lower gears are easier to pedal
and help you climb hills. As you
steep hills, its best to change before reaching
the hill, while his place on it.
